Peanut butter cookie recipe
1 cup peanut butter
1 cup sugar substitute (I used erythritol, and they are waaay too sweet. I will halve it next time)
1 egg
1 tsp vanilla essence
1/2 tsp xanthan gum (optional)
Choc chips or choc squares

Mix into a paste. Shape into walnut sized flattened blobs.
Bake 12-14 mins at 180 degrees.

I only had choc squares, so rather than mix them in, I waited til they came to of the oven and dropped one square on top of each cookie.
